Output 23a5ed64be032a0c7995d1edd58c73ceb0ede87d41c9f97c844e5eaf6e4871fa:0

value
802676
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f65172c572d088e393029641e6dbc8390d04737 OP_EQUAL
address
37UDbXCnHcn4tiWCMKhsXVNFd9xRzyZbD9
transaction
23a5ed64be032a0c7995d1edd58c73ceb0ede87d41c9f97c844e5eaf6e4871fa
spent
true